Pucará
Pucará is a locality in Huara, Tamarugal Province, Tarapacá and has an elevation of 3,169 metres. Pucará is situated nearby to the hamlet Chusmiza, as well as near the locality Pacumiña.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Sibaya
Hamlet
Photo: Ministerio Bienes Nacionales, CC BY 2.0.
Sibaya is a hamlet in the Altiplano of northern Chile, in Tamarugal Province. As of 2017 Sibaya had 46 inhabitants and 123 homes. It has an irrigation system based on underground aqueducts tapping an aquifer. Sibaya is situated 9 km south of Pucará.
